A games night with a difference as we explore how games and gaming help us imagine space and place.
From VR and desktop adventures, to card-based and tabletop games, there is something for everyone and a host of exciting new experiences available to play, watch, and enjoy.
- Explore the construction of St Giles Cathedral and the importance of traditional ecological knowledge in VR with Education Evolved
- Experience the 1885 Cambodian uprising against French colonial power through an expansive wargame
- Preview Hyperrealestate, a work-in-progress walking simulator world populated by a mass of zombie presidents.
- Explore the potential of VR for museum exploration with ARC XR - or use it to shoot, slash, or even paint your way through some innovative games!
- The University Games Society will showcase a variety of games of the video, board, and card varieties!
- Enjoy retro gaming on a muti-game arcade machine with some classic titles
- Table football and table tennis available for the older than old-school gamers!
- Mario Kart on the big screen because……well, Mario Kart.
